What if I get pregnant before my uterus is repaired?

If you are pregnant before your uterus is repaired, you can try to ensure the normal growth and development of your baby through regular checkups, use of medication and attention to your lifestyle, or terminate the pregnancy early if necessary. If the uterus has not been repaired, the pregnancy may lead to fetal instability, the need for regular obstetric examination, closely observe the growth and development of the baby, if there is vaginal bleeding and other abnormalities, you can take dextroprogesterone tablets, progesterone capsules and other anti-fetal treatment, and usually pay attention to the supplementation of nutrients to ensure enough sleep, pay attention to rest, relaxation. If the uterus has not been repaired and the child is found to have abnormalities such as malformations and fetal heartbeat, it is necessary to consult a doctor to decide on the next step of treatment. If you experience abnormal symptoms such as abdominal pain or vaginal bleeding after getting pregnant without repairing your uterus, you must seek medical attention to avoid accidents.
